Also know, what kind of lime is used for odor removal?

Barn Lime (also referred to by some as, Ag Lime or Dairy Lime) has essentially zero, zilch, nada, ability to remove ammonia and odors. Barn lime is simply crushed up limestone, or Calcium Carbonate.

Also Know, does lime break down human waste? Lime has been traditionally used reduce the odors or smells in an outhouse or at an outdoor latrine. Lime does not speed waste decomposition and may actually slow it down by decreasing the acidity of the sewage.

Also know, what do you use in an outhouse?

Enter lime, a time-tested method for reducing outhouse odors and warding off pesky flies. Keep a covered, water-tight bucket of calcium hydroxide next to or inside the outhouse for easy access. Also known as hydrated lime, calcium hydrate, caustic lime or slaked lime, this product can be found at your local feed store.

What happens to the waste in an outhouse?

When the hole fills up, the owner scoops out the waste and hauls it away or uses it to make fertilizer. After the hole is scooped out, it can be used again. (Outhouse waste must be composted before it can safely be used as fertilizer.) The problem with traditional outhouses is that they can contaminate ground water.

How do outhouses work?

A traditional outhouse, usually a small wood building with a bench, is built over a hole approximately four feet deep. The building has ventilation holes to provide air flow to reduce foul odors inside. Lime is regularly added to the hole to reduce the smell and help break down waste.

Why do they put lime in graves?

Today lime is still used at mass grave sites to capture the scent of decay and keep soil pH high. Low pH soil is an indicator for a mass grave as the decomposition products are acidic and lower the soil pH. Adding lime reduces this acidity masking (trying to mask) the presence of a mass grave.

Why do outhouses have two holes?

Now I am sure you have all heard of the Two Holer Outhouses. Now, contrary to perhaps modern thinking, the Two Holer was not designed so that two people could use it at the same time. It was designed so that the human waste would be distributed in the wooden box underneath the holes.

Is an outhouse legal?

Should you be in a rural area and do not want to go forward with a traditional indoor toilet-to-septic option, an outhouse may seem appealing. This, however, is not legal under most county-zoning restrictions. The reason is that diseases can leach into the ground water, causing all manner of problems, such as cholera.

Why do they put a moon on outhouses?

Crescent Moon: The crescent moon cutout and the star cutout on the door of many outhouses goes back to Colonial times. In a time when few people could read, the crescent moon was the symbol for women while the star cutout was for men. The cutout also let light into theouthouse as there were usually no windows.
